Personal Touches: Including Memories and Anecdotes



When planning a funeral pamphlet, integrating personal touches like memories and narratives can truly recognize your loved one's life.

Consider the tales that catch their spirit, humor, and enthusiasms. Share a favored memory that showcases their generosity or a funny moment that brings a smile. These personal touches produce a link, allowing guests to celebrate the unique significance of your liked one.

You could consist of quotes from friends and family that show their personality or values. Consider composing a short paragraph that highlights their accomplishments, leisure activities, or quirks.

These elements not only pay tribute however additionally invite others to think back, cultivating a sense of neighborhood and shared love during the memorial.

Visual Storytelling: Creative Layout and Layout Ideas



Visual storytelling plays a crucial function in producing a remarkable funeral service handout that resonates with attendees. Begin by choosing a design that overviews the viewer's eye via the narrative. Use high-grade photos that reflect the person's life, catching their interests and turning points.



Consider a timeline style, showcasing significant occasions alongside pictures, allowing visitors to trip through their life aesthetically. Include colors and typefaces that mirror their personality; soft pastels could share tranquility, while strong colors could represent vibrancy.

Include aesthetic components like borders or icons that signify their pastimes or beliefs. Bear in mind, simpleness is key-- prevent clutter to make sure the visuals speak clearly. By blending photos and layout thoughtfully, you'll create a genuine tribute that honors their memory wonderfully.

Purposeful Quotes and Significance: Catching Their Significance



To really capture the significance of your loved one, consider including meaningful quotes and icons that resonate with their life and values. Quotes can mirror their personality, beliefs, or favorite sayings, providing comfort and ideas to those who collect to bear in mind them. Pick lines from their favored publications, tunes, or perhaps heartfelt messages they showed to you.

Signs also play an essential role in sharing their spirit. Whether it's a blossom that represents their love for nature or an animal that symbolizes toughness, these photos can stimulate valued memories.
